Сервер Debian 12 не удается установить proxmox.

Вопрос или проблема

Я новичок в администрировании серверов, поэтому мне нужна помощь, чтобы понять, что я должен сделать для понимания проблемы.

Я настроил Proliant HP dl360p с последней прошивкой, и после этого установил Debian 12, который смог загрузить необходимые файлы с выбранного мной зеркала.

После этого я попытался установить Proxmox, но не могу получить доступ ни к какому зеркалу. Я проверил настройки, и все они кажутся правильными:

default via 192.168.0.1 dev ens2f0 onlink

etc/network/interfaces
auto ens2f0
iface ens2f0 inet static
address 192.168.0.200
netmask 255.255.255.0
gateway 192.168.0.1
dns-nameservers 192.168.0.1

и также:

ip route show подтверждает default via 192.168.0.1 dev ens2f0

Статус интерфейса:
Интерфейс ВКЛЮЧЕН BROADCAST, MULTICAST, UP, LOWER_UP

Настройки DNS (из /etc/network/interfaces):
DNS сервер: 192.168.0.1 (не работает)
Ручная попытка изменения: 8.8.8.8 (не работает)

ARP и подключение:
Попытка записи ARP для 192.168.0.1
Пинг до 192.168.0.1 не проходит
Пинг до внешней сети (8.8.8.8) не проходит

У кого-нибудь есть идеи, что я должен попробовать или проверить?
Буду признателен

Ответ или решение

Конечно, давайте разберем вашу ситуацию с проблемой установки Proxmox на сервере с Debian 12. Прежде всего, позвольте мне объяснить важность работы с Proxmox и связи в сетевой инфраструктуре, после чего я предложу примеры возможных причин ваших проблем и шаги по их устранению.


Теория

Proxmox — это мощное серверное программное обеспечение для виртуализации, и его функциональность существенно зависит от корректной сетевой конфигурации. Учитывая, что сервер, на который вы пытаетесь установить Proxmox, работает под управлением Debian 12, первым и наиболее важным шагом является убедиться, что у вас имеется стабильное сетевое соединение. Правильная настройка сетевых параметров гарантирует, что система сможет подключаться к Интернету для загрузки необходимых пакетов и обновлений.

Сетевая конфигурация в Linux, и в частности в Debian, управляется файлами конфигурации, такими как /etc/network/interfaces. Правильная настройка этих файлов необходима для обеспечения стабильной работы сети. Но просто настройки IP-адреса, маски подсети и шлюза недостаточно, если сам физический доступ к сети, например к DHCP или сетевым устройствам, не работает должным образом.

Примеры

Согласно предоставленной информации, ваш сетевой интерфейс настраивается для использования статического IP-адреса. Вы указали адрес интерфейса, маску подсети, шлюз, а также DNS-серверы. Однако самой важной проблемой, как вы подчеркнули, является невозможность подключения к шлюзу и внешним ресурсам.

Вот несколько причин, которые могут вызвать подобные проблемы:

  1. Физическая проблема с сетевым оборудованием: кабели, сетевые карты и коммутаторы могут влиять на соединение. Выраженное «Interface is UP» указывает, что интерфейс включен, но, если кабель неисправен, соединение не будет установлено.

  2. Ошибки конфигурации сети: Неправильно настроенная сеть может быть результатом ошибки в файлах конфигурации. Также есть вероятность конфликтов IP, особенно если кто-то другой в сети случайно использует тот же IP-адрес.

  3. Проблемы с маршрутизацией и шлюзом: Возможно, роутер (в вашем случае 192.168.0.1) неправильно настроен либо из-за аппаратного сбоя, либо из-за сбоев конфигурации.

  4. Брандмауэры и безопасность: Правила безопасности на сервере или на сети могут блокировать соединения. Проверьте, нет ли активных фильтров, которые ограничивают соединение.

  5. Проблемы с DNS: DNS-серверы, заданные в конфигурации, могут не работать, не давать вам правильно резолвить доменные имена.

Применение

Решая вашу проблему, необходимо следовать поэтапному подходу, чтобы диагностировать и исправить любые проблемы:

  1. Проверка физического подключения: Проверьте все сетевые кабели и порты, убедитесь, что соединение правильно подключено на физическом уровне. Если возможно, протестируйте другой кабель.

  2. Тестирование шлюза: Попробуйте подключиться к роутеру с другого устройства в той же сети. Если проблема общая, возможно, роутер нуждается в перезагрузке или стоит проверить его настройки.

  3. Проверка файлов конфигурации: Дважды проверьте ваш файл /etc/network/interfaces на наличие ошибок. Убедитесь, что параметры IP и маска подсети соответствуют настройкам сети.

  4. Диагностика сетевых маршрутов: Используйте команды traceroute и ip route для диагностики маршрутизации. Это поможет понять, где конкретно теряется сеть.

  5. Перепроверка DNS: Замените DNS-серверы, возможно, используемые по умолчанию, другими, например 8.8.8.8 (Google DNS), и проверьте их работоспособность.

  6. Просмотр логов: Проверьте файлы логов (/var/log/syslog, /var/log/messages) для выявления ошибок или предупреждений, которые могут дать подсказку о проблеме.

  7. Использование инструментов диагностики сети: Используйте ping, netstat, nmap и другие утилиты для диагностики сетевого соединения.

  8. Обратитесь к документации и сообществу: Иногда полезно обратиться к официальной документации Proxmox или Debian, а также к сообществу пользователей для получения дополнительных идей и советов.

Следуя этим шагам, вы должны быть в состоянии выявить проблему с сетевой конфигурацией вашего сервера. Не забывайте документировать все изменения, которые вы пробуете, чтобы в случае успеха или неудачи было проще определить, что сработало или что сменить.

Оцените материал
Добавить комментарий

Капча загружается...